Assertion: The whole of biogenetic nutrients donot always show circulation.
Reason: Biogeochemicals cycles operate in the biosphere.

Circulation of biogenetic materials between the living and the non-living world is called cycles of matter of biogeochemical cycling. The important biogeochemical cycles that operates in biosphere are carbon cycle, sulphur cycle, cycle, cycle, etc. The whole of biogenetic nutrients are not always in circulation. For example, rocks from which nutrients are very slowly transferred to the cycling pool.
